Pompeii: A Journey into the Past

Step back in time and witness the grandeur of ancient Rome at Pompeii. This remarkably preserved city, frozen in time by the eruption of Mount Vesuvius in 79 AD, offers a captivating glimpse into the daily life of the Roman Empire. Explore the ruins of temples, baths, and houses, and marvel at the intricate frescoes and mosaics that adorn the walls.

Capri: An Enchanting Island Escape

Escape to the picturesque island of Capri, renowned for its dramatic cliffs, crystal-clear waters, and idyllic villages. Ascend Monte Solaro by cable car for breathtaking panoramic views, or embark on a scenic boat tour to discover hidden coves and the iconic Faraglioni rock formations. Indulge in shopping and dining amidst the vibrant streets of Capri Town or simply relax on the pristine beaches.

Florence: Art and History Unveiled

Florence, the cradle of the Renaissance, beckons with its renowned art and architecture. Visit the iconic Uffizi Gallery to witness masterpieces by Leonardo da Vinci, Michelangelo, and Botticelli. Explore the magnificent Duomo, climb to the top of its bell tower for stunning city views. Wander through the enchanting streets of Oltrarno, where artisans create exquisite leather goods, jewelry, and ceramics.

Venice: A City of Canals and Romance

Embark on a gondola ride through the enchanting canals of Venice, a city where history and magic intertwine. Visit St. Mark's Square, the heart of Venice, and marvel at the opulent basilica and the Doge's Palace. Explore the hidden gems of the city on foot, discovering charming bridges, picturesque courtyards, and intimate shops.

Cinque Terre: A Coastal Paradise

Escape to the stunning Cinque Terre, a UNESCO World Heritage Site known for its colorful villages perched on rugged cliffs overlooking the shimmering Ligurian Sea. Hike along the scenic Sentiero Azzurro, connecting the five villages of Riomaggiore, Manarola, Corniglia, Vernazza, and Monterosso al Mare. Immerse yourself in the local culture, savoring fresh seafood and exploring the narrow, winding streets.

Rome: Eternal City of Wonders

Disembark in Rome, the "Eternal City," and immerse yourself in its historical grandeur. Visit the iconic Colosseum, where gladiators once fought, and wander through the ruins of the Roman Forum. Explore the Vatican City, home to St. Peter's Basilica and the Sistine Chapel, adorned with Michelangelo's breathtaking masterpiece. Discover hidden gems tucked away in the vibrant streets of the city.

Sorrento: Gateway to the Amalfi Coast

Sorrento, nestled on the southern edge of the Amalfi Coast, offers a scenic and enchanting escape. Explore the bustling streets, filled with shops and trattorias, and embark on a boat trip to the picturesque island of Capri. Take a drive along the winding coastline, stopping at charming villages such as Positano and Amalfi, renowned for their colorful houses and stunning views.

Milan: Fashion and Design Capital

Disembark in Milan, the fashion and design capital of Italy. Explore the renowned Galleria Vittorio Emanuele II, an opulent shopping arcade, and indulge in retail therapy at high-end boutiques and designer outlets. Visit the iconic Duomo, with its intricate Gothic architecture, and admire masterpieces at the Pinacoteca di Brera art gallery.

Tuscany: A Culinary and Scenic Adventure

Journey through the rolling hills of Tuscany, known for its vineyards, olive groves, and picturesque towns. Visit charming medieval villages such as Siena and San Gimignano, savor the flavors of local cuisine at trattorias, and indulge in wine tasting at renowned wineries. Experience the Tuscan lifestyle, immersing yourself in the region's rich history and traditions.

Naples: A Vibrant and Historic Metropolis

Explore Naples, a bustling city with a rich history and culture. Visit the National Archaeological Museum to admire the renowned artifacts from Pompeii and Herculaneum. Stroll through the historic center,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, and soak up the vibrant atmosphere of Spaccanapoli. Indulge in authentic Neapolitan pizza and explore the culinary delights of the city.
